Job description
Overview Garmin Canda is looking for an HR Business Partner/professional to develop and build relationships with hiring managers to proactively recruit, interview and hire for moderately complex positions. Provide coaching and counselling to managers and associates on moderately complex associate relations issues, including delivering corrective action and termination decisions as needed. Essential Functions Serve as HR point of contact for manager/director level Proactively source quality candidates through utilization of existing sourcing options (job boards, social media, networks, ATS), attending job fairs, membership in professional organizations, networking and attending Garmin charity and sponsored events to connect with and develop candidate interest in existing and future positions Suggest, plan and/or coordinate creative and innovative recruitment strategies, including but not limited to marketing, communications, job fairs, professional organizations, networking events and/or informational sessions Counsel associates and management on conflict resolution, moderately complex associate relations issues, performance management, compensation and other confidential Human Resources matters including delivering corrective action and termination decisions to associates Participate in weekly associate relations meetings, provide updates to AR team, and track corrective action in the assigned database Conduct basic or moderately complex thorough, effective and objective internal investigations as needed. Partner with legal if needed Deliver corrective action and termination decisions if applicable to associates Conduct exit interviews and participate in unemployment claim hearings Recommend methods for enhanced efficiency, productivity and delivery of achievement of HR tactical goals Develop knowledge in other HR business functions (benefits, HRIS, training, compensation, wellness, strategy) Demonstrate a commitment to data integrity by ensuring accurate, complete and thorough documentation and tracking of step/status for each candidate in Garmin's Applicant Tracking System by updating it within a timely manner and verifying accuracy through reports Ensure compliance with HR related legislation and policies with oversight from HR management and Legal Explore solutions presented by vendors/suppliers and may serve as a frontline liaison with vendors Demonstrate accountability for ensuring a quality workforce by achieving annual retention goals. Mentor and/or provide training for less experienced team members (HRG 1, Coordinators) Work collaboratively and professionally with other Garmin associates in cross functional teams to achieve goals Serve as a point person for medium sized projects of moderate complexity and impact Gather and analyze data for business solutions, recommend and implement solutions Participate in the annual associate handbook revision process Provide excellent customer service experience to employees and business partners Understand and apply Garmin's Mission, Vision, Values & Quality Policy and enthusiastically exhibit a desire to see Garmin succeed Basic Qualifications Bachelor’s degree in human resources, Business, Psychology, or another relevant discipline AND a minimum of 3 years work experience performing a substantially similar experience OR a Master’s degree in HR, Business or relevant discipline AND a minimum of 1 year experience performing a substantially similar role OR an equivalent combination of education and relevant experience Excellent academics (cumulative GPA greater than or equal to 3.0 as a general rule) Demonstrated understanding of HR related legislation, practices, processes, programs and technology Demonstrated strong and effective verbal, written, and interpersonal communication skills Demonstrated a commitment and passion for recruitment and a focus in hiring quality candidates Demonstrated a focus on accountability and achieving recruitment and retention goals Previous experience working with others to resolve problems or conflicts Demonstrated the capacity to mentor or train others Must be detail oriented and demonstrate the ability to prioritize and multi-task effectively with minimal supervision Must be team oriented, possess a positive attitude, and work well with others Must possess demonstrated effective presentation skills and public speaking ability Must possess the ability to maintain flexibility to travel up to 10% of the time Must possess previous experience and commitment to maintaining confidentiality regarding business and Human Resources matters Demonstrated effective time management, organizational and follow up skills with keen attention to detail and quality Demonstrated critical reasoning skills Company Information At Garmin Canada, we create more than just products – we inspire solutions and innovations that change and shape how we live, work and play.
